/**
* A declaration - top-level (class, field, etc) or a class member (method, field, etc).
*
* @coverage dart.server.generated.types
*/
@SuppressWarnings("unused")
public class ElementDeclaration {
public static final ElementDeclaration[] EMPTY_ARRAY = new ElementDeclaration[0];
public static final List<ElementDeclaration> EMPTY_LIST = Lists.newArrayList();
/**
* The name of the declaration.
*/
private final String name;
/**
* The kind of the element that corresponds to the declaration.
*/
private final String kind;
/**
* The index of the file (in the enclosing response).
*/
private final int fileIndex;
/**
* The offset of the declaration name in the file.
*/
private final int offset;
/**
* The one-based index of the line containing the declaration name.
*/
private final int line;
/**
* The one-based index of the column containing the declaration name.
*/
private final int column;
/**
* The offset of the first character of the declaration code in the file.
*/
private final int codeOffset;
/**
* The length of the declaration code in the file.
*/
private final int codeLength;
/**
* The name of the class enclosing this declaration. If the declaration is not a class member, this
* field will be absent.
*/
private final String className;
/**
* The name of the mixin enclosing this declaration. If the declaration is not a mixin member, this
* field will be absent.
*/
private final String mixinName;
/**
* The parameter list for the element. If the element is not a method or function this field will
* not be defined. If the element doesn't have parameters (e.g. getter), this field will not be
* defined. If the element has zero parameters, this field will have a value of "()". The value
* should not be treated as exact presentation of parameters, it is just approximation of
* parameters to give the user general idea.
*/
private final String parameters;
/**
* Constructor for {@link ElementDeclaration}.
*/
public ElementDeclaration(String name, String kind, int fileIndex, int offset, int line, int column, int codeOffset, int codeLength, String className, String mixinName, String parameters) {
this.name = name;
this.kind = kind;
this.fileIndex = fileIndex;
this.offset = offset;
this.line = line;
this.column = column;
this.codeOffset = codeOffset;
this.codeLength = codeLength;
this.className = className;
this.mixinName = mixinName;
this.parameters = parameters;
}
